Columba Leadership’s is an NGO that activates youth enterprise and employment by helping young people transcend their personal circumstances and offers meaningful social impact to all investors.

Columba Leadership seeks to appoint Salesperson to be based in Johannesburg.

Responsibilities:

  • Present, promote and sell the Columba Programme to existing and prospective funders, investors and stakeholders
  • Establish, develop and maintain positive relationships
  • Reach out to funder and investor leads through cold calling
  • Achieve agreed upon funding targets and outcomes within schedule
  • Coordinate funding efforts with team members and other departments
  • Analyse and conduct market-research for funding opportunities

Requirements:

  • Must be in possession of a relevant tertiary qualification
  • Must have at least five years of work experience in sales or fundraising, with specific NPO experience a distinct advantage
  • Proven track record
  • Must be proficient in MS Office. Competence in MS Projects advantageous
  • Proficiency in a CRM Programme a distinct advantage
  • Relates well with young people and adults
  • Proficient in written and verbal English – with strong oral and written communication
  • Interpersonal skills. Have the ability to take initiative and be a team player
  • Strong presentation skills
  • Ability to relate to several different stakeholder groups, internal and external, senior and more junior
  • Ability to simplify messaging with clarity of purpose, meaning and impact
  • Adaptability and ability to work in a fluid environment
  • Attention to detail (including in terms of accuracy and layout)
  • Planning skills
  • Administratively strong

Founded in 2009, our vision is to instil a sense of grit, purpose, determination and 21st century skills, into large numbers of young leaders through our unique peer-on-peer leadership model. This is with the goal of them becoming self-motivated, work-ready and highly employable.

Recognizing the fact that South African youth are for the most part not living up to their potential, Columba leadership, in close association with the Department of Education, runs dynamic leadership programmes at schools located in economically disadvantaged areas in six provinces around the country.

Youth engagement in school transformational projects over the course of the programme help develop 21st century marketable skills such as critical thinking, problem solving, communication, personal mastery, resilience and of course, leadership.Life-changing competencies are developed and acquired through contextual, practical projects which provide the foundation that assists learners in realizing a sense of purpose that will help them succeed in the next stage of their lives; be it further education, starting their own enterprise or in the work place.Columba Leadership’s unique, proven, values-based model has started a movement that can be measured by its results. It has created environments more conducive to teaching and learning, produced a groundswell of young people willing, ready and able to take their place in this country’s workforce and, most importantly of all, has fostered hope for a better future for every single South African.
